Great Sound & Great Playing From Michael
"The Woj" | Downers Grove, IL | 01/11/2008
(4 out of 5 stars)

"Don't be fooled by the "cheap" looking photo. This recording is first rate; excellent sound with a great mix. The vocal volume is placed at a level just below the guitars, leaving them right up front in the mix.

Michael's playing here is first rate. Where the "Endless Jam" albums (as well as other studio efforts) come across with a "music by numbers" feel, Schenker's performance on this live album has some real spirit and inspiration. The band is extremely tight and the vocals are surprisingly good! No, it's not "Strangers In The Night", but I would highly recommend this for any Michael Schenker fan.
